Which political office did Haig seek unsuccessfully in 1988?
Governorship
Senatorial Seat
Presidential Nomination
Vice Presidential Nomination
Answer
In 1988, Alexander Haig unsuccessfully sought the Republican Party's nomination for President of the United States. He was defeated in the primaries by George H.W. Bush, who went on to win the general election.
